Abstract
An optical-to-optical (O2O) signal path, O2O and hybrid transceivers including the same, a network system or device including one or more of the transceivers, and methods of making and using the same are disclosed. The O2O signal path generally includes first and second ports and an optical amplifier configured to receive an optical signal from a host or a network through the first port and provide an amplified optical signal for the other of the host and the network through the second port. In some examples, the O2O signal path further includes one or more optical isolators and/or clock and data recovery functions. The optical signals in the O2O signal path are processed entirely in the optical domain. The transceiver includes the O2O signal path and may include an optoelectronic signal path, a pass-through connector, or a second O2O signal path.
